Fewer than half of CISOs can identify where their AI agents are
SynaBot summary

A recent survey reveals that most enterprise Chief Information Security Officers (CISOs) lack visibility into their deployed AI agents. Many cannot pinpoint what these agents access or their specific permissions, highlighting a significant security gap.

Why it matters

This lack of oversight creates substantial security risks for businesses integrating AI. Without clear governance, unauthorized data access or system manipulation by AI agents could lead to breaches, compliance failures, and operational disruptions.
